Who are we?
HID powers the trusted identities of the world's people, places, and things, allowing people to transact safely, work productively and travel freely.

We are a high-tech software company headquartered in Austin, TX, with over 4,500 worldwide employees. Check us out here: and

Physical Access Control Solutions (PACS):
HID Physical Access Control Solutions (PACS) is at the forefront of securing spaces with advanced, reliable access control solutions. From cutting-edge readers, credentials and controllers, to mobile and biometric technologies, HID PACS empowers organizations worldwide to protect their people, property and assets with scalable, high-quality solutions.

As our
End User BDM Romania
, you'll support HID's success by:

  • Building a pipeline of new Enterprise opportunities from the fortune 2000
  • Field based position with 60% of your time spent travelling and visiting customers
  • Managing & developing assigned named end user accounts within your region.
  • Being ability to close opportunities in order to achieve targets
  • Developing and executing the Account Strategy for all end user accounts, including account plans
  • Introducing the latest products and solutions to all opportunities
  • Supporting and delivering training to consultants and specifiers in region where required
  • Conducting regular market analysis to determine the customer's needs
  • Representing the company at trade shows, customer events and association meetings
  • Collaborating across different business areas in HID to efficiently deliver solutions to meet customer needs
  • Maintaining end user & consultant details, activities and opportunities using CRM
  • Maintaining up to date knowledge of all HID Products and competitive products
  • Preparing and submiting accurate forecasts on a regular basis using the tools provided
  • Delivering excellent customer service

Your Experience and Background include:

  • Bachelor's degree or Equivalent
  • A minimum of 5 years' experience managing key accounts
  • Demonstrable ability to hit sales targets
  • Previous experience of selling Physical Access Control solutions would be an advantage
  • Experience in a solution selling environment specifically Saas and/or Cloud based licensing models would be desirable
  • Excellent communication and negotiation skills
  • Ability to work as a self-starter, but also a work effectively as part of a team
  • Hands on attitude with the ability to manage multiple projects, successfully prioritizing
  • Ability to read and interpret technical journals, specifications, international technical standards
